迁移指南当香港vps哪家稳定无法满足业务时的切换方案

2026年5月14日

1.

评估现状与制定迁移计划

- 统计:列出当前服务(网站、数据库、缓存、邮件、备份)与端口、带宽需求、并发与峰值流量。
- 目标:决定迁移目标(同香港地区更换供应商、转内地/新加坡/日本云、或按需多区域部署)。
- 窗口:选定迁移时间(低峰),并与团队订好回滚窗口和联系人。

2.

选择新VPS与网络策略

- 指标:选择关键指标:上/下行带宽、延迟、SLA、可用区、浮动IP、快照与备份方案、安全组规则、价格。
- 测试:用iperf或ping/traceroute先测网络质量;若是云厂商,先开一个测试小实例做压力与网络测试。

3.

准备新服务器环境

- 系统:在新VPS上安装相同或兼容的操作系统版本,安装SSH并禁用root直连(建议使用密钥)。
- 软件:按清单安装Web(nginx/apache)、语言运行时(PHP/Python/Node)、数据库(MySQL/Postgres)、缓存(Redis)、依赖库。
- 安全:配置防火墙(ufw/iptables)、Fail2Ban,设置时区与系统时钟同步(ntp/chrony)。

4.

降低DNS TTL提前准备

- 操作:在迁移前48小时将相关域名的TTL降至60-300秒(取决于域名注册与DNS缓存)。
- 验证:使用dig或nslookup确认生效:dig A example.com +noall +answer。

5.

全量备份与数据导出

- 文件备份:用tar压缩网站目录并生成校验:tar czf /tmp/site.tar.gz /var/www && sha256sum /tmp/site.tar.gz。
- 数据库导出:MySQL示例:mysqldump -u root -p --single-transaction --quick --routines --triggers dbname > /tmp/db.sql。Postgres用pg_dump。
- 配置:导出nginx/apache、crontab、systemd服务文件与环境变量配置。

6.

传输数据到新VPS(推荐 rsync + SSH)

- 命令示例:rsync -azP -e "ssh -i /path/key" /var/www/ user@新IP:/var/www/,带-P可续传并显示进度。
- 大库分割:若数据库很大,先传导出的SQL.gz:gzip -c /tmp/db.sql | pv | ssh user@新IP "gunzip -c > /tmp/db.sql"。

7.

在新VPS上导入数据库与恢复服务

- 导入MySQL:mysql -u root -p dbname < /tmp/db.sql。注意字符集与权限,必要时执行SET NAMES。
- 恢复文件权限:chown -R www-data:www-data /var/www && find /var/www -type d -exec chmod 755 {} \;。
- 启动服务并检查日志:systemctl start nginx && journalctl -u nginx -f。

8.

SSL 证书与域名配置

- 证书迁移:若使用Let's Encrypt,可在新机直接用certbot获取证书(需要域名解析临时指向新IP或使用DNS验证)。
- 配置核对:复制nginx虚拟主机配置并确认ssl_certificate/ssl_certificate_key路径与权限。

9.

预上线测试(用hosts文件+分流验证)

- 临时测试:在测试机上修改/etc/hosts将域名指向新IP,验证页面、API、登录、支付等功能。
- 接口测试:使用curl -v、ab或wrk做接口压测,检查性能与并发表现。

10.

最终切换DNS并监控状态

- 切换:在低峰期将域名A记录更新为新IP;监控TTL生效后通过dig确认。
- 监控:实时查看访问日志、错误日志与应用监控(Prometheus/Grafana或第三方),重点观察错误率、响应时间和丢包。

11.

回滚与应急方案

- 回滚步骤:若新环境严重故障,立即将DNS指向旧IP并恢复数据库增量(用二进制日志或最近备份)。
- 通讯:按事先设定的通信链通知客户并告知预计恢复时间。

12.

迁移后优化与长期建议

- 多点部署:考虑使用CDN、跨区容灾或主从数据库,减少单点故障风险。
- 自动化:用脚本或配置管理工具(Ansible/Terraform)管理部署,便于未来快速重建。

13.

常见命令与示例清单(备查)

- rsync: rsync -azP -e "ssh -i key" /src/ user@host:/dst/。
- mysqldump/import: mysqldump ... > db.sql; mysql ... < db.sql。
- 查看DNS: dig +short example.com。

14.

Q1:迁移会造成多长时间的停机?(问)

15.

A1:通常停机窗(答)

- 如果提前做好预热、降低TTL并使用rsync增量同步,实际切换时只需短时间DNS生效与数据库最后一次小范围锁表导出,通常可将感知停机控制在数秒到数分钟;复杂系统可能需30分钟左右。

16.

Q2:如何保证数据在切换时不丢失?(问)

17.

A2:保证数据一致的做法(答)

- 使用数据库的二进制日志或主从复制做实时同步;在切换瞬间执行事务安全的dump(--single-transaction)并阻止写入或短暂维护模式,完成后再切换DNS。

18.

Q3:如果新VPS网络不稳定,我该如何快速回退?(问)

19.

A3:快速回退步骤(答)

- 保留旧VPS至少若干小时,切换DNS回旧IP并确认服务正常;如有数据库写入,使用增量日志或手动导入新增数据;事后分析网络不稳定原因并选择更合适的供应商或多线方案。


来源:迁移指南当香港vps哪家稳定无法满足业务时的切换方案

相关文章
  • 电商与海外访问场景下香港云服务器干什么用的解析

    在全球电商与跨境业务蓬勃发展的背景下,香港云服务器因其独特的地理和政策优势,成为很多企业尤其是面向大陆和亚太市场的商家首选。本文将从电商、海外访问场景出发,解析香港云服务器能干什么,并结合VPS、主机、域名、CDN与高防DDoS等技术给出选购建议。 对于电商平台而言,香港云服务器的主要价值在于:稳定的国际带宽、较低的跨境延迟以及灵活的弹性扩展能
    2026年5月29日
  • 香港CN2 VPS比特币支付:简单、安全的选择

    香港CN2 VPS比特币支付:简单、安全的选择 香港CN2 VPS是一种高性能的虚拟专用服务器(VPS),它采用了CN2 GIA网络,提供更快的速度和更低的延迟。与传统的VPS相比,CN2 VPS在处理大量网络流量时表现更出色,适用于需要高速和稳定连接的用户。 比特币是一种去
    2025年2月27日
  • 购买香港VPS的搭建视频教程与注意事项

    在如今的互联网时代,选择一个合适的虚拟专用服务器(VPS)对于网站的性能和安全性至关重要。香港VPS因其优越的网络环境和良好的服务质量,成为了许多用户的首选。本文将为您提供详细的购买和搭建香港VPS的教程,以及注意事项,让您轻松上手。 1. 选择香港VPS服务提供商 在选择香港VPS时,首先要考虑服务提供商的信誉和服务质量。以下是选择的步
    2025年7月31日
  • 阿里云香港部署服务器的优势和注意事项

    阿里云香港部署服务器的优势和注意事项 阿里云作为国内领先的云计算服务提供商,其在香港的服务器部署有着诸多优势。 首先,香港作为国际金融中心,拥有完善的网络基础设施,网络连接速度快,延迟低,能够为用户提供稳定、高效的服务。 其次,阿里云在香港地区建立了多个数据中心,保证了服务器的高可靠性和数据安全性。 另外,阿里云的云产品种类齐全
    2025年5月9日
  • 香港VPS 2GB,性能稳定,价格实惠

    香港VPS 2GB,性能稳定,价格实惠 虚拟专用服务器(VPS)是一种虚拟化的服务器,可以提供独立的操作系统和资源,适合个人用户和小型企业使用。香港VPS 2GB提供了2GB的内存,性能稳定,价格实惠,是一个理想的选择。 香港VPS 2GB采用高性能的硬件设备,配备了强大的处理器和快速的存储设备,保证了稳定的性能表现。无论
    2025年6月23日
  • 如何选择合适的KVM香港VPS

    问题一:什么是KVM香港VPS? KVM(Kernel-based Virtual Machine)是一种开源虚拟化技术,允许在物理服务器上创建多个独立的虚拟服务器。KVM香港VPS则是指在香港数据中心运行的基于KVM技术的虚拟私人服务器。与传统的VPS相比,KVM提供更高的性能和更好的安全性,因为每个虚拟机都有自己
    2026年2月26日
  • 如何选择适合的香港VPS搭建L2TP服务

    选择香港VPS搭建L2TP服务的秘诀 在当今信息技术飞速发展的时代,越来越多的人开始关注网络安全和隐私保护。而L2TP(Layer 2 Tunneling Protocol)作为一种流行的虚拟专用网络(VPN)协议,因其安全性和稳定性受到广泛欢迎。选择合适的香港VPS搭建L2TP服务,对保障网络安全至关重要。以下是选择过程中需要注意的几个关键要
    2025年11月13日
  • 香港新世界VPS支持SSR服务

    香港新世界VPS支持SSR服务 VPS(Virtual Private Server),即虚拟专用服务器,是一种通过虚拟化技术将一台物理服务器划分为多个虚拟服务器的服务。每个虚拟服务器都具有独立的操作系统和资源,可以独立运行和管理。 香港新世界VPS是一家知名的云服务提供
    2025年2月28日
  • 香港VPS主机分销商:提供高效稳定的虚拟主机服务

    香港VPS主机分销商:提供高效稳定的虚拟主机服务 在当今数字化时代,网站托管成为了企业和个人建立在线存在的重要一环。虚拟主机是一种常用的托管服务,而香港VPS主机分销商是一家致力于提供高效稳定的虚拟主机服务的公司。 香港VPS主机分销商以其高效稳定的服务而闻名。他们提供强大的服务器基础设施,确保客户的网站始终保持快速运行和可靠
    2025年3月11日
联系我们
电话支持:00886-982-263-666
邮件支持:idc@shine-telecom.com
在线客服
1V1免费咨询专属顾问,为您量身定制产品推荐方案
立即咨询
TG客服-1 TG客服-2 在线客服